Mercurial > hg > CbC > CbC_gcc
view libgomp/testsuite/libgomp.fortran/cancel-taskgroup-2.f90 @ 120:f93fa5091070
fix conv1.c
author | mir3636 |
---|---|
date | Thu, 08 Mar 2018 14:53:42 +0900 |
parents | 04ced10e8804 |
children | 84e7813d76e9 |
line wrap: on
line source
! { dg-do run } ! { dg-set-target-env-var OMP_CANCELLATION "true" } use omp_lib integer :: i !$omp parallel !$omp taskgroup !$omp task !$omp cancel taskgroup call abort !$omp endtask !$omp endtaskgroup !$omp endparallel !$omp parallel private (i) !$omp barrier !$omp single !$omp taskgroup do i = 0, 49 !$omp task !$omp cancellation point taskgroup !$omp cancel taskgroup if (i.gt.5) !$omp end task end do !$omp end taskgroup !$omp endsingle !$omp end parallel end